What Makes the Salkantay Trek So Popular?

The Salkantay Trek is famous for its stunning combination of snow-capped peaks, lush cloud forests, and remote Andean villages. The trail takes hikers through a variety of ecosystems, creating a dynamic and rewarding experience.

Unlike more crowded routes, the Salkantay Trek offers a peaceful connection with nature while still leading to the world-famous Machu Picchu. The dramatic views of Mount Salkantay, one of Peru’s most sacred mountains, make the journey truly special.

How Should You Prepare for the Salkantay Trek?

Proper preparation is essential for a successful trek. Here are some important tips:

Physical Fitness

The trek involves long walking hours and high-altitude conditions. Regular cardio and endurance training can help improve performance and comfort during the hike.

Packing Essentials

Bring lightweight clothing, hiking boots, rain gear, sunscreen, and a reusable water bottle. Layered clothing is recommended due to changing weather conditions.

Acclimatization

Spending a few days in Cusco before the trek helps your body adjust to the altitude and reduces the risk of altitude-related discomfort.

What Are the Highlights of the Journey?

Some unforgettable highlights include:

Salkantay Pass

One of the highest points on the route, offering breathtaking views of towering mountains and glaciers.

Humantay Lake

A stunning turquoise lake surrounded by dramatic mountain scenery.

Cloud Forest

A vibrant ecosystem filled with colorful plants, birds, and wildlife.



Machu Picchu

The final destination and one of the world's most iconic archaeological sites, providing a perfect ending to an incredible adventure.

FAQ

1. How difficult is the Salkantay Trek?

The trek is moderately to highly challenging due to altitude and long hiking distances.

2. How many days does the Salkantay Trek take?

Most trekking itineraries range from 4 to 5 days.

3. What is the best time to do the trek?

The dry season, typically from May to September, offers ideal trekking conditions.

4. Do I need previous hiking experience?

Previous hiking experience is helpful but not mandatory with proper preparation.
